After years of dictatorship in Pakistan, the country is now seeing a new chapter unfold in terms of tourism and international relations. One area that is gaining particular attention is Damascus, the capital city of Syria. As the political landscape in both countries shifts, the potential for tourism between Pakistan and Damascus is growing.

Damascus, one of the oldest continuously inhabited cities in the world, is a treasure trove of history and culture. From its ancient ruins to its bustling markets, the city offers a unique experience for tourists looking to delve into the rich tapestry of Middle Eastern heritage. For Pakistan, the opportunity to explore Damascus presents a chance to forge new diplomatic ties and strengthen existing ones. As the country emerges from a period of authoritarian rule, fostering relationships with nations like Syria can help pave the way for a more interconnected and peaceful global community. Tourism between Pakistan and Damascus also has the potential to boost economic growth in both regions. By attracting visitors and showcasing the diverse attractions each destination has to offer, local businesses can thrive and communities can benefit from increased job opportunities and investment. Furthermore, cultural exchange through tourism can foster greater understanding and appreciation between the people of Pakistan and Syria. By experiencing each other's traditions, cuisine, and way of life, travelers can form connections that transcend borders and promote a sense of unity in diversity. As Pakistan continues to navigate its post-dictatorship era, embracing opportunities for tourism and diplomatic engagement with cities like Damascus can be a positive step towards building a brighter future. By recognizing the value of cultural exchange and mutual respect, both nations stand to gain from the bonds that can be forged through shared experiences and a commitment to peaceful coexistence.
